Marsh & McLennan Companies, Inc. (NYSE:MMC) Expected to Post Q1 2025 Earnings of $2.90 Per Share

Marsh & McLennan Companies, Inc. (NYSE:MMCFree Report) – Equities researchers at Zacks Research increased their Q1 2025 earnings estimates for Marsh & McLennan Companies in a research report issued on Friday, September 13th. Zacks Research analyst D. Chatterjee now expects that the financial services provider will earn $2.90 per share for the quarter, up from their previous estimate of $2.84. The consensus estimate for Marsh & McLennan Companies’ current full-year earnings is $8.74 per share. Zacks Research also issued estimates for Marsh & McLennan Companies’ FY2025 earnings at $9.44 EPS and Q1 2026 earnings at $3.09 EPS.

Marsh & McLennan Companies Stock Performance

Marsh & McLennan Companies stock opened at $229.68 on Monday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.91, a current ratio of 1.17 and a quick ratio of 1.17. Marsh & McLennan Companies has a 12 month low of $184.02 and a 12 month high of $232.32. The company has a market cap of $113.17 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 29.15, a price-to-earnings-growth ratio of 3.20 and a beta of 0.94. The stock’s 50-day moving average is $222.17 and its 200-day moving average is $211.57.

Marsh & McLennan Companies (NYSE:MMCG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, July 18th. The financial services provider reported $2.41 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.40 by $0.01. Marsh & McLennan Companies had a return on equity of 33.92% and a net margin of 16.97%. The business had revenue of $6.22 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$6.31 billion. During the same period in the prior year, the firm posted $2.20 EPS. The business’s revenue for the quarter was up 5.9% on a year-over-year basis.

Marsh & McLennan Companies Increases Dividend

The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Thursday, August 15th. Investors of record on Monday, July 15th were paid a $0.815 dividend. This is an increase from Marsh & McLennan Companies’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.71. This represents a $3.26 annualized dividend and a yield of 1.42%. The ex-dividend date was Thursday, July 25th. Marsh & McLennan Companies’s dividend payout ratio is currently 41.37%.

Marsh & McLennan Companies Company Profile

Marsh & McLennan Companies, Inc, a professional services company, provides advice and solutions to clients in the areas of risk, strategy, and people worldwide. It operates through Risk and Insurance Services, and Consulting segments. The Risk and Insurance Services segment offers risk management services, such as risk advice, risk transfer, and risk control and mitigation solutions, as well as insurance and reinsurance broking, strategic advisory services, and analytics solutions, and insurance program management services.
